1. Radiation damage

Irradiating the thyroid gland of experimental mice with X-rays can cause thyroid cancer in animals. Experiments have shown that 131I can change the metabolism of thyroid cells, deform the nucleus, and greatly reduce the synthesis of thyroid hormone. It can be seen that radiation can cause abnormal division of thyroid cells, leading to cancer; on the other hand, it can damage the thyroid gland and prevent it from producing endocrine hormones. The resulting large amount of thyroid stimulating hormone (TSH) secretion can also promote thyroid cell cancer.

Clinically, many facts show that the occurrence of thyroid cancer is related to the effects of radiation. It is particularly noteworthy that children who have received upper mediastinum or neck radiotherapy for thymus enlargement or lymphadenopathy in infancy are more likely to develop thyroid cancer. This is because the cells of children and adolescents proliferate vigorously, and radiation is an additional stimulus that can easily promote the formation of tumors. It is rare for adults to develop thyroid cancer after receiving neck radiotherapy.

(II) Iodine and TSH

Excessive or insufficient iodine intake can change the structure and function of the thyroid gland. For example, the incidence of thyroid cancer in the endemic goiter-endemic area of ​​Switzerland is 2‰, which is 20 times higher than that in non-endemic areas such as Berlin. On the contrary, a high-iodine diet is also prone to induce thyroid cancer. Iceland and Japan are countries with the highest iodine intake, and their thyroid cancer detection rates are higher than those in other countries. This may be related to the factors that stimulate TSH to proliferate the thyroid gland. Experiments have shown that long-term TSH stimulation can promote thyroid hyperplasia, form nodules and cancer.

(III) Other thyroid diseases

Clinically, there are reports of thyroid adenocarcinoma, chronic thyroiditis, nodular goiter or some toxic goiters becoming cancerous, but the relationship between these thyroid lesions and thyroid cancer is still difficult to confirm. Taking thyroid adenoma as an example, the vast majority of thyroid adenomas are follicular, and only 2% are papillary; if thyroid cancer is transformed from adenoma, the vast majority should be follicular, but in fact more than half of thyroid cancers are papillary, so it is speculated that the incidence of thyroid adenoma cancer is also very small.

(IV) Genetic factors

About 5% to 10% of medullary thyroid cancers have a clear family history and are often combined with pheochromocytoma and other intercalary diseases. It is speculated that the occurrence of this type of cancer may be related to chromosomal genetic factors.
